Output 624204421b10ab0c33e411a3e8fe96e7e2cb5d8edbb45c17d0d569b94f6bf5ed:1

value
391884
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66bf6d12b20197325216c0badebe6de19bb95471 OP_EQUAL
address
3B4JAdJabP4VMtdv3RGffrupNfiVXpF2Sn
transaction
624204421b10ab0c33e411a3e8fe96e7e2cb5d8edbb45c17d0d569b94f6bf5ed
confirmations
131103
spent
true